Transaction 1c4666ae26550d41d4de24117eab3f9fe38defde30fd082421d1eef406ce3c60
1 Input
1 Output
-
1c4666ae26550d41d4de24117eab3f9fe38defde30fd082421d1eef406ce3c60:0
- value
- 329554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00ef5bce016e4a1bf0587c936d304273f8e4230b OP_EQUAL
- address
- 31mxfUK19eBEyeZvUC9XixMFPqmBcVYSkN